Canada's largest publicly traded oil & gas royalty company: it owns royalty and mineral-title interests (not working interests) over ~6.5 million gross acres in the WCSB plus a rapidly expanded US position, collecting a top-line share of production revenue with essentially no capital or operating costs and ~90%+ cash margins.
FY2025 delivered ~16.3 mboe/d of royalty volumes and ~C$313M revenue (US$0.23bn), ~C$235M free cash flow and a C$1.08/sh dividend (~6.6% yield); US mineral acquisitions (Permian, Eagle Ford, Bakken) now drive a growing share of volumes, diversifying away from mature Canadian conventional oil.
Its EV/EBITDA of 11.4x is above the 5.9x median across the 142-company universe, the free-cash-flow yield of 6.1% is lower than the 6.5% median, and at $51.67/boe of proved reserves it is richer than the $13.51/boe median.
On a balanced screen across the universe, Freehold Royalties Ltd. scores 51/100, strongest on safety (70/100). Sub-scores: value 31, quality 58, growth 51, risk 30 (higher = riskier).
Freehold Royalties Ltd. holds approximately 0.04 billion boe of proved (1P) reserves with FY2025 production of about 16 thousand boe/d (66% liquids), a reserve life of roughly 7.1 years. Break-even: n/a (royalty model — no operating breakeven) — royalty income, no capex/opex

| Country / region | Prod. share | Country risk | Key jurisdiction risk |
|---|---|---|---|
| Canada | 58% | 8 | Stable; pipeline egress constraints, oil-sands emissions policy. |
| United States | 42% | 23 | Stable, deep; federal-lands leasing and permitting policy swings. |
